Good dB Loss for Fiber Optics — Engineer''s Guide | TTI Fiber
Acceptable dB loss is ~3.5 dB/km at 850 nm and 1.5 dB/km at 1300 nm for multimode; ~0.4 dB/km at 1310 nm and 0.3 dB/km at 1550 nm for single-mode.

What Is Acceptable dB Loss for Fiber Optics?
Acceptable dB loss for fiber depends on the component you''re measuring: a single mated connector pair should lose no more than 0.75 dB, a fusion splice should stay under 0.3 dB, and fiber
